Who is Muslim in Family Law?
Muslim family law, grounded in Quranic and Hadith teachings, governs marriage, divorce, inheritance and other family relationships. Its application in 53 Muslim-majority and minority countries varies widely due to different cultural contexts and interpretations of Islamic teachings. How Often Do Lawyers Get Raises?
Recent waves of salary increases at large firms have brought joy and increased wealth for many associates – but not uniformly. Big law offers lucrative salaries for associates starting at $215,000 for first-year associates and up to over $400,000 plus bonus earnings for senior associates, yet these salaries come with long work hours that may adversely impact work-life balance.
